Re: Feed Cards for whoever wants them. Printable
Here's a quick shot of the cards I use. Made them in excel, printed out on 5x8 notecards. They seem to last roughly 6 months or so. That's recording feedings, defecations, sheds, monthly weights, and any other miscellaneous notes I might want to make.

Re: Feed Cards for whoever wants them. Printable
I have Degei too.
It is a good application. I use my forms first then I update my Degei.
It isn't too convenient to use when I am actually doing the feeding, or other things.
Now if I had the scanner/gun it would be a different story but I am not going to pay that much for that.
